Mathematics 131A, Lecture 1
Analysis


Fall 2009, Syllabus


Links are to Wikipedia pages, which are for the most part (not necessarily always) very useful additional reading. Section numbers refer to K. Ross: Elementary Analysis, The Theory of Calculus. The syllabus is tentative, it allows for us to fall by two days which then can be made up during the leeway days near the end.
